Taxonomy
Cretomerobius wehri was named by Makarkin et al. (2003). Its type specimen is UWBM77543, a forewing (incomplete left forewing), and it is an impression. Its type locality is Republic, UWBM locality A0307, which is in a Ypresian lacustrine - large mudstone in the Klondike Mountain Formation of Washington. It is the type species of Archibaldia.

It was recombined as Proneuronema wehri by Makarkin et al. (2016); it was recombined as Archibaldia wehri by Makarkin (2023).
